Apple has rolled out the first iOS 26.2 beta, offering a closer look at what’s next for iPhone users. The update, expected to be released publicly in December, will bring a Liquid Glass slider that lets users tweak the opacity of their Lock Screen clock, and offline lyrics in Apple Music for seamless playback. iOS 26.2 also updates sleep tracking metrics, expands notification options, enhances the Podcasts and News apps, and brings Live Translation support to more regions.

While Apple hasn’t confirmed a specific release date, it has confirmed to roll out the update in December.
